She studied jazz performance and piano for her bachelor's at Concordia University in Montreal. Despite her degree in jazz, Lanza's main loves are R&B, hip-hop and electronic music, which she discovered through her father.
Lanza released her second album 'Oh No' on May 13 2016.

The lyrics to Jessy Lanza's song VV Violence express the songwriter's frustrations about the lack of communication and validation in a relationship. Lanza sings about saying something to her partner's face, but feeling like it doesn't mean anything because they don't engage with her emotionally. She also mentions working hard all day for a love she never sees, highlighting a sense of isolation and worthlessness in the relationship. The chorus contains the repeating line "but you can't see me," suggesting that Lanza's partner is unable to acknowledge or understand her perspective.
The verses contain references to physical sensation, with lines like "cut me up, but it feels so strong" and "hold me up and put me on." These could be interpreted as either sexual or violent in nature, adding an undercurrent of tension to the song. Overall, VV Violence conveys a sense of frustration and powerlessness in a relationship where communication and emotional connection are lacking.
